NSW bicycle information website (Australia)

In January 2011, the RTA launched a website to provide a user-friendly and comprehensive source of NSW cycling information. The site includes safety tips and road rules for beginners, a calendar of sporting and social cycling events and cycleway maps.

The site also offers information for businesses about encouraging employees to ride to and from work and a feedback function for users to report cycleway maintenance issues.

The website is one of a number of initiatives from the NSW BikePlan to encourage greater use of bicycle use across NSW, particularly for short trips and commuting.
